Antworten auf deine Fragen:
Neues Thema erstellen

Css Datei für Internet Explorer Korrigieren?

mirek

Aktives Mitglied

Hallo

Wie kann man die
Css Datei für Internet Explorer Korrigieren?
In Opera , Firefox, und Google Chrome, sieht der Layout gleich
In IE habe ich Content Verschiebung um ca. 200px
Danke in voraus …
Gruß
Mirek
 

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

Es wäre hilfreich wenn du deine Code hier posten würdest. Noch besser wäre es wenn du das ganze hochladen würdest und den Link hier postest. Du kannst beim IE so wie bei anderen Browser mit den "Hacks" oder den Conditional Comments arbeiten. Also ein separates CSS das nur für den IE gedacht bzw. nur von diesem gelesen wird.

Was die Hacks angeht hilft einem Dreamweaver viel weiter. Dazu die Palette Browserkompatibilität aufrufen und deinen Code testen. Es wird dann in der Regel immer direkt die Lösung angezeigt. Ist natürlich auch etwas von deinem Code abhängig. Ist es jetzt nur ein IE-Bug oder ist im ganzen das CSS schlecht aufgebaut.

Grüße Patrick
 
Zuletzt bearbeitet:

derkater1

Noch nicht viel geschrieben

AW: Css Datei für Internet Explorer Korrigieren?

Also eine Verschiebung von 200 Pixeln deutet für mich sehr auf einen Fehler im CSS hin, weil normalerweise sind die Abweichungen zwar vorhanden, aber solche Dimensionen hab ich persönlich noch nicht gehabt.

Korrigieren kannst Du das, indem du speziell für den IE über Conditional Elements eine eigene CSS-Datei einbindest.

Code:
<!--[IF IE]>Das ist für den IE.<![ENDIF]-->
Eine Erklärung dazu findest Du hier.

LG Tom
 

simonpicos

Mod | Forum

AW: Css Datei für Internet Explorer Korrigieren?

Du kannst für den IE ne eigene CSS-Datei anlegen. Stichwort Conditional Comments
 

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

Also eine Verschiebung von 200 Pixeln deutet für mich sehr auf einen Fehler im CSS hin, weil normalerweise sind die Abweichungen zwar vorhanden, aber solche Dimensionen hab ich persönlich noch nicht gehabt.

Sehe ich auch so. Daher mal deinen Code / den Link zu deiner Seite hier posten damit wir da mal einen Blick drauf werfen können.
 

mirek

Aktives Mitglied

Hallo Patric, Tom und simonpicos

Danke für Eure Schnelle Antworten …
Hat mich weiter gebracht.

Gruß
Mirek

Hallo

Haben sich unsere Postings überschnitten
Ja mit Sicherheit ist ein Fehler in CSS
Das Problem ist das IE spricht nicht die Linke Menu nicht an.
So bald ich die Classe #content in CSS Datei einfüge verliere ich die „a href links“ in linken Menu. Alle andere Browser Funktionieren richtig.
Ich habe die Seite upgeladet:


es handelt sich nur um die Startseite …
Nach tage langer Fehlersuche habe nur aus gefunden das die classe #content
Irgendwie überdeckt das linke menü oder etwas „anliches“
So das die a links nicht ansprechbar sind.

Vielleicht jemand findet den fiesen Fehler

Danke in voraus

Gruß
Mirek
 
Zuletzt bearbeitet von einem Moderator:

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

Bevor du dir sorgen um den IE machst würde ich allgemein erst einmal dein CSS aufräumen. ;) Du hast mehre Dinge unnötig oder doppelt notiert. Vor allem was margin und padding angeht. Ich schaue aber weiter nach deinem Problemchen. Steige da nur noch nicht so ganz durch. ;)
 

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

Hallo

OK….
Was schlägst du vor, für aufzuräumen…
Oder was ist den Überflüssig?
Danke auch in voraus für deine Hilfe .
Gruß
Mirek
 

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

Erst einmal für dein HTML und CSS den utf-8 Zeichensatz festlegen. Was das aufräumen angeht meine ich vor allem die doppelten Notierungen für margin und padding. Mal gibst du setzt du erst margin od. padding in alle Richtungen auf Null. Direkt danach folgt dann wieder ein left oder right.

Ich habe mir mal dein CSS gespeichert. Frickel dir bisschen was zusammen. Halt soweit ich da jetzt durchblicke. Danach poste ich dir dann gleich hier den den Code.

Edit: Wenn nur ein Wert geändert werden soll müssen nicht allen anderen noch notiert werden. Hier mal ein Beispiel für deine Navi. Die würde ich im übrigen komplett neu schreiben. So ist das doch Murks. ;)
Code:
#menu-oben {    
    width: 975px;
    height: 30px;    
    padding: 30px 0 0 24px ;
    margin-left: 26px; 
    background: transparent url(../layout/menu-oben.png) no-repeat;
}

Gib der UL die selbe Größe wie dein Div, dann mach entweder die LI's zu einem Inline-Element, verpasse denen ein float: left und anschließend ein margin-right.
 
Zuletzt bearbeitet:

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

Hallo Patric

Ok ... ich hoffe du kriegst den Wurm raus ...
Ich habe es nach einigen Tagen nicht wirklich geschafft...
Bin schon mal gespannt was da schief gelaufen ist .
Ich binde auch die utf-8 ein.

Gruß
Mirek
 

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

Sehr inflationärer Gebrauch von margins und paddings :D

Das dachte ich mir auch :lol:

So, ich habe jetzt nur mal den Aufbau deiner Navi aufgeschrieben damit du siehst wie es "ordentlicher" aussehen könnte. Unter anderem das weglassen unnötiger Klassen.

Code:
<!-- html  -->
        <div id="menu-oben">
            <ul>
                <li><a href="#">Über mich</a></li>
                <li><a href="#">Mein Equipment</a></li>
                <li><a href="#">Gästebuch</a></li>
                <li><a href="#">Infos</a></li>
                <li><a href="#">Besucherzähler</a></li>
                <li><a href="#">Kontakt</a></li>      
            </ul>
        </div>

/* --- CSS --- */

#menu-oben {width:975px; height:30px; background:#333 url(../layout/menu-oben.png) no-repeat;}
#menu-oben ul {width:975px; height:20px; list-style:none; padding:5px 35px}
#menu-oben ul li {float:left; margin-right:45px;}
#menu-oben ul li a {text-decoration:none;color:#fff;}
#menu-oben ul li a:hover {color:#ccc;}
Die Links deiner Navi können natürlich auch direkt mit...
Code:
#menu-oben a {;}
#menu-oben a:hover {;}
...angesprochen werden. Sind ja die einzigen die im Div menu-oben liegen ;)
 
Zuletzt bearbeitet:

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

Hallo

Ja Patric, so konnte ohne classen auch aussehen.
Aber die Classen sind nicht das Problem
Zu mindestens nicht die von obern Menu

Ich habe inzwischen die CSS Aufgeräumt
Aber das IE Problem besteht immer noch.

Gruß
Mirek

PS :
Ich habe das Layout (die 200px ) angepasst damit alles gleich ausseht
aber die links in Menu sind nicht ansprechbar
 
Zuletzt bearbeitet:

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

In welchem IE sind denn die Probleme mit deinem Content? Ich habe jetzt nur im aktuellsten nachgeschaut. Dort ist alles in Ordnung bzw. wird mir dort alles so wie im Firefox angezeigt.

Grüße Patrick
 

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

hmmm ...
Das ist interessant ...
Ich habe IE 9
Aber auch in dem IE-Tester
Kommt das gleiche Problem bei IE 8 …
Das heißt die Linke Menu wo die Bildergalerien sind
Sprechen die a links nicht an beim anklicken
Und wechseln auch die Farbe nicht bei „mause over“ …
So gesehen sind sie bei mir Tod

Welchen IE hast du den?

Gruß
Mirek

PS:
Ich habe das Layout angepasst damit alles gleich ausseht
aber die links in Menu sind nicht ansprechbar
 
Zuletzt bearbeitet:

patrick_l

Hat es drauf

AW: Css Datei für Internet Explorer Korrigieren?

Ich habe auch den IE9. Bei mir funktionieren die Links auch nicht. Ist mir eben nicht aufgefallen. So auf Anhieb weiß ich jetzt auch nicht woran das liegen könnte. Aber auch in anderen Browser wird deine Website auseinander gepflückt . Sobald man eine Galerie aufruft rutscht der rechte Teil nach unten. oder ist das so gewollt?
 

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

ja das ist so gewollt den
in der Galerie kommen 800x600 große Bilder
Die Homepage (Startseite) ist etwas kleiner.

Ja mir geht es nur um die Links in IE ...
da ist irgendwo Hund begraben ...
bin schon ganze Woche dran nur die Links im IE zu beleben


Wenn du aus dem CSS die content classe entfernst
Dann funktionieren auch die Links in IE
Komisch aber war ..

Gruß
Mirek
 

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

Nochmals zu Ergänzung …
Vielleicht hilft dir weiter.
Ich habe die Seite umgeschrieben damit der Layout in allen Browser Einheitlich ausseht.
Vorher habe ich in der classe=menu-links float:left inbegriffen.
Und in der classe=content position:absolute.
In dieser Konstellation funktionieren auch die Links in IE
Aber gibt es eine Verschiebung des contents von ca. 200px gegenüber anderen Browser ....
Diese Verschiebung kann man zwar durch CSS Anpassung für IE ausgleichen …
Aber das ist so nicht richtig . Und kann bei neuen Explorer Versionen zur Verhängnis werden.
Vielleicht kannst du damit was weiter anfangen

Gruß
Mirek
 

mirek

Aktives Mitglied

AW: Css Datei für Internet Explorer Korrigieren?

hi

Wie emacht man das auf dieser Seite ?
Es wurde schon mal Valiediert... keine Fehler in CSS datei ...

Gruß
Miek
 
Bilder bitte hier hochladen und danach über das Bild-Icon (Direktlink vorher kopieren) platzieren.
Antworten auf deine Fragen:
Neues Thema erstellen

Willkommen auf PSD-Tutorials.de

In unseren Foren vernetzt du dich mit anderen Personen, um dich rund um die Themen Fotografie, Grafik, Gestaltung, Bildbearbeitung und 3D auszutauschen. Außerdem schalten wir für dich regelmäßig kostenlose Inhalte frei. Liebe Grüße senden dir die PSD-Gründer Stefan und Matthias Petri aus Waren an der Müritz. Hier erfährst du mehr über uns.

Stefan und Matthias Petri von PSD-Tutorials.de

Nächster neuer Gratisinhalt

03
Stunden
:
:
25
Minuten
:
:
19
Sekunden

Neueste Themen & Antworten

Flatrate für Tutorials, Assets, Vorlagen

Zurzeit aktive Besucher

Statistik des Forums

Themen
118.565
Beiträge
1.538.067
Mitglieder
67.488
Neuestes Mitglied
Andrew56524
Oben